So instead, enjoy a little gem of Merple demonstrating extreme patience while Cayde tries his best to annoy her — spoiler alert: she doesn’t even blink.<br/><br/><br/>From trainer 7/9/2025:<br/><br/>She’s soft-eyed, easy to get along with, and has a naturally curious and people-oriented personality. Merple has been thoughtfully started and carries the fundamental groundwork expected of a young horse her age. She loads, ties, leads, stands, bathes, and backs off the trailer. She’s been exposed to four-wheelers, lawnmowers, tarps, umbrellas, and dogs without issue. While she is not yet started under saddle, Merple is well-prepared for the next steps in her education. She’s best suited for an intermediate person with young horse experience or a beginner under the guidance of a knowledgeable trainer. My students can handle her, but I’d love to see her in a foal-friendly home where she can continue growing up with consistency and the right support. This filly has no limitations and is a blank slate ready to shine in any direction whether English, western, or trail. She’s truly a special one, and I can’t wait to watch her future unfold.<br/><br/>Adoption Info:<br/><br/>Horses adopted are typically up to date on vaccines, dental floats, farrier care and all vet needs.<br/><br/>Horses are typically located in the Appalachian area, but please inquire about a horse's specific location when you apply!<br/><br/>We are looking to adopt to safe homes.<br/><br/>A history of good horsemanship, the ability to provide sufficient care with good vet, farrier and peer references are important. If you are a first-time horse owner, we will require you to board at a facility for the first year while you learn more about care. We encourage everyone to take advantage of riding lessons.<br/><br/>Foal adoptions require previous, established experience with youngsters.<br/><br/>Our adoption process makes sure you get the right horse for you – it is a no-fail process for finding the right match.<br/><br/>Apply at https://www.wvhorserescue.org/adopt<br/><br/>PLEASE NOTE: THE INQUIRY FORM ON THIS PAGE IS NOT THE HEART OF PHOENIX ADOPTION APPLICATION
